Adds dockerignore to the repo

Addition of .dockerignore considerably reduces the size
of newly created containers, as well as time needed for
building them.

# Docker image doesn't need any files that git doesn't track.
#Therefore the .dockerignore largely follows the structure of .gitignore.
*.py[cod]
# C extensions
*.so
# Packages
*.egg*
*.egg-info
dist
build
eggs
parts
bin
var
sdist
develop-eggs
.installed.cfg
lib
lib64
# Installer logs
pip-log.txt
# Unit test / coverage reports
cover/
.coverage*
!.coveragerc
.tox
nosetests.xml
.testrepository
.venv
.stestr/*
# Translations
*.mo
# Mr Developer
.mr.developer.cfg
.project
.pydevproject
# Complexity
output/*.html
output/*/index.html
# Sphinx
doc/build
doc/source/reference/api/
# pbr generates these
AUTHORS
ChangeLog
# Editors
*~
.*.swp
.*sw?
# Files created by releasenotes build
releasenotes/build
# Ansible specific
hosts
*.retry
